In the winter of 1987, a boy named Eli Whitmore vanished from the tracks at Pender County Line. He was twelve years old, small for his age, and known for walking the rails after dark. For three nights his mother stood at the crossing calling his name. On the third night she heard him answer from the culvert — not calling for help, not weeping, just repeating her words back at her in a voice that was almost his. The search party found her at dawn, kneeling at the mouth of the culvert, her fingernails broken from scraping at the frozen gravel, whispering something she would never repeat aloud. The county sealed the case and paved over the crossing the following spring. But the trains still slow down there, for no reason the engineers can explain. I went there last November, on the anniversary of his disappearance. I stood where the tracks bend into the treeline and I listened. The gravel shifted once, behind me.
